Australia Makeup Market Size
The Australia makeup market reached USD 2.66 billion in 2024, reflecting strong consumer interest in beauty products. The market’s growth is supported by the rise in disposable income, increasing consumer awareness of cosmetic brands, and the growing trend of self-care. Over the forecast period, the market is expected to grow at a CAGR of 3.88% from 2025 to 2034, reaching a value of USD 3.89 billion by 2034. This steady growth highlights the continued importance of makeup in daily routines, along with the evolving demand for innovative and high-quality cosmetic solutions.

Competitive Analysis
The Australia makeup market is competitive, with both global giants and local brands vying for market share. Key players in the market include:
RA Cosmetics Pty Ltd. – Known for offering a wide range of beauty products, RA Cosmetics has established itself as a prominent player in Australia’s makeup market, offering both luxury and affordable products.
Miranda Kerr Pty Ltd. – This Australian brand, led by model and entrepreneur Miranda Kerr, focuses on natural, organic beauty products and has expanded its range of makeup products in line with growing consumer interest in natural cosmetics.
Lanolips Pty Ltd. – Offering a range of high-quality skincare-infused makeup products, Lanolips is gaining traction among consumers seeking multi-purpose beauty products.
Bondi Sands Pty Ltd. – Well-known for its self-tanning products, Bondi Sands has expanded into makeup offerings, particularly those that cater to the Australian market with a focus on healthy glow and sun-kissed looks.
Nude by Nature Pty Ltd. – A leader in natural and mineral-based cosmetics, Nude by Nature offers premium, skin-friendly makeup products with a focus on ethical sourcing and sustainability.
